    Perched high in the tower, this rare corner residence offers a remarkable opportunity to own a gracious 2-3 bedroom home with sweeping, unobstructed panoramic views of Central Park, the city skyline, and the Hudson River. Oversized picture windows wrap the apartment in natural light, while the east-facing terrace enhances the drama of the protected vistas and provides an ideal setting for morning coffee or evening relaxation. The gourmet, handcrafted kitchen is exquisitely appointed with top-of-the-line Bosch, Wolf, and Thermador appliances, granite countertops, and heated ceramic tile floors, and opens seamlessly to a separate dining area-perfect for both everyday living and elegant entertaining. The home features three full bathrooms, each outfitted with Toto toilets, heated floors, and classic Kallista fixtures. Currently configured with the third bedroom opened to create an expansive, loft-like living room, the layout can easily be reconfigured to restore the original bedroom, offering exceptional flexibility. Apartment 29C boasts a spacious, thoughtfully designed floor plan with 9-foot ceilings, excellent closet space, and the convenience of a vented washer/dryer. Monthly common charges are $2,786. There is an ongoing capital assessment of 133. per month. The Park Belvedere is a well-established, pet-friendly luxury condominium ideally located in the heart of the Upper West Side. The location is truly unparalleled, moments from Central Park, the American Museum of Natural History, Equinox Fitness, Pure Yoga, and some of the neighborhood's finest shopping and dining, including Zabar's, Fairway, Trader Joe's, and Citarella, along with convenient access to all major public transportation.
